"Hello there! My name is Hathor. I am a female, 9 week old (born in February 2024), Aussie/Heeler mix. I currently weigh 5 lbs but am expected to be 50-60 lbs. when fully grown.
I was named after one of the gods of ancient Egypt. I am the god of love and beauty. I know I could be an amazing addition to your family with this talent. Just look at my beauty while rubbing my belly!
Even though the Egyptian goddess was a sky deity, my foster mom calls me her “sweet Angel.” I was born with a short tail and we aren’t sure what happened, but it is also crooked. I have the most perky ears of all my siblings.
I am pretty independent and can keep myself busy and entertained. Being the smallest of my litter has probably gotten me more attention if that's even possible.
I give the sweetest kiss and love having my belly rubbed. I am the perfect mix of independent and cuddles with extra kisses.
My foster parents are giving me the best start on house training, manners and socialization, but i will need continued training and lots of mind-tiring games due to my breed."
Hathor is a tiny treasure right now, with a fluffy coat that sports blend of mostly white with some red/tan spot on her body and a crooked tail. Despite her small stature right now, Hathor's personality is larger than life, independent, and loving who adores belly rubs.
Don't let her size fool you—Hathor has the spirit of a true love goddess. She's feisty, fearless, and fiercely loyal to her pack (loves to play with other dogs). Hathor is known for her affectionate nature and her unwavering devotion to be loved and give love. Oh ya, and for rolling over for Belly rubs (sigh).
Hathor's favourite pastime is curling up in a comfy lap or basking in the Louisiana sun, soaking in the warmth.... and maybe sneaking in a few wet kisses while still asking for her belly to be rubbed.

Rat Terrier Rescue Canada Adoption Fees
Puppies under 1 year - $775*
Young adult 1 year - 5 years $650
Adults 6 years - 9 years $575
Seniors 10+ $325
The adoption fee includes spay/neuter .
*EXCLUDING UNALTERED PUPPIES UNDER A YEAR.
The adoption fee also includes, at a minimum, age appropriate vaccinations, de-worming, I.D. tag and microchip insertion. We gratefully accept any amount above the adoption fee as a donation used to support our mission to save as many dogs as possible.
